Enhancing Remote Patient Monitoring
As healthcare systems increasingly adopt Internet of Things (IoT) technologies, enhancing remote patient monitoring has emerged as a pivotal development in improving patient outcomes.
Wearable technology enables continuous health data collection, facilitating timely interventions. Coupled with telehealth integration, these advancements empower patients, granting them greater autonomy in managing their health.
Ultimately, this synergy fosters a more responsive and personalized healthcare experience.

Streamlining Hospital Operations
The integration of IoT technologies extends beyond remote patient monitoring to revolutionize hospital operations.
By automating workflows, hospitals can significantly reduce administrative burdens, allowing staff to focus on patient care.
Additionally, IoT enables real-time data analysis for optimizing resource allocation, ensuring that critical supplies and personnel are utilized efficiently.
This streamlining fosters a more responsive healthcare environment, ultimately enhancing operational effectiveness and patient outcomes.
Personalizing Patient Care
By leveraging IoT technologies, healthcare providers can tailor treatment plans to meet the unique needs of each patient.
Wearable technology facilitates real-time health monitoring, enhancing patient engagement and enabling proactive interventions.
This personalized approach not only improves health outcomes but also fosters a sense of autonomy among patients, allowing them to actively participate in their care journey and make informed decisions.
Improving Data Management and Security
A significant challenge in healthcare delivery today is the effective management and security of vast amounts of patient data generated through IoT devices.
Implementing robust data encryption protocols ensures that sensitive information remains protected against unauthorized access.
Furthermore, securing patient consent for data usage fosters trust and autonomy, allowing individuals to control their health information while facilitating improved healthcare outcomes through informed decisions.
